1. Answer :

3/4, 5/8, 11/12

Least common multiple of (4, 8, 12) = 24.

3/4 = (3 ⋅ 6)/(4 ⋅ 6) = 18/24

5/8 = (5 ⋅ 3)/(8 ⋅ 3) = 15/24

11/12 = (11 ⋅ 2)/(12 ⋅ 2) = 22/24

Compare the numerators of like fractions above and order them from least to greatest. 

15/24, 18/24, 22/24

Substitute the corresponding original fractions. 

5/8, 3/4, 11/12

2. Answer :

3/4, 2/5, 1/8, 7/10

Least common multiple of (4, 5, 8, 10) = 40.

3/4 = (3 ⋅ 10)/(4 ⋅ 10) = 30/40

2/5 = (2 ⋅ 8)/(5 ⋅ 8) = 16/40

1/8 = (1 ⋅ 5)/(8 ⋅ 5) = 5/40

7/10 = (7 ⋅ 4)/(10 ⋅ 4) = 28/40

Compare the numerators of like fractions above and order them from least to greatest. 

5/40, 16/40, 28/40, 30/40

Substitute the corresponding original fractions. 

1/8, 2/5, 7/10, 3/4

9. Answer :

Quantity of paint Dennis used = 3⁄8

Quantity of paint Jackson used = 5⁄8

Since the denominators are same for these two fractions, it is ok to compare the numerators and decide which fraction is greater.

3/8 < 5/8

So, Jackson used more quantity of paint.

10. Answer :

Number of visitors at an amusement park are between the ages of 18 and 26

= 4/7

Number of visitors at an amusement park are at the age under 18

= 4/10

To compare these two fractions, we have to compare the denominators and make it same.

LCM(7, 10) = 70

= 4/7 x 10/10

= 40/70

= 4/10 x (7/7)

= 28/70

40/70 > 28/70

So, in between the ages 18 and 26 the number of visitors is more.
